About Us

Founded in 2011 by Jack and Francenia Richmond, Appalachian Construction has grown from a local need for reliable contracting into a trusted, community-rooted company. Built on integrity, communication, and craftsmanship, our family-oriented team is committed to delivering quality work and a great customer experience from start to finish.
